What are the Different Sizes of Dumpsters Available?

Determined by the size of your project, you might need a small or big dumpster that could carry all of the debris and left over materials.

Dumpster rental companies generally provide several sizes for individuals and businesses. Choosing the right size should enable you to remove debris as affordably as possible.

The most ordinary dumpsters contain 10-yard, 20-yard, 30-yard, and 40-yard versions. Should you are in possession of a small project, such as clearing out a garage or cellar, you can probably reap the benefits of a 10-yard or 20-yard dumpster. Should you have a larger project, such as a complete remodel or constructing a brand new home, then you'll probably need a 30-yard or 40-yard dumpster.

A lot of folks choose to rent a larger dumpster than they believe they'll want. Although renting a larger dumpster prices more cash, it is cheaper than having to an additional dumpster after a small one gets total.


Reasons to Utilize a Flat Rate Service when Renting a Dumpster

Dumpster rental businesses that charge flat rates in many cases are the very best choices for contractors and home owners. When you utilize a business that charges a flat rate, you can anticipate at least two benefits.

Avoid Hidden Costs

Paying a flat rate generally means that you just get to avoid any hidden fees and costs. Companies that do not charge flat fees may contain additional costs for basic services like dropping off the dumpster. Keep in mind, however, that you still may need to pay extra in case you like to include particular things and materials in the dumpster.

Prepare Your Payment in Advance

Having a flat rate also means you can prepare your payment in advance. This is especially useful when you need another person to make the payment for you. When you know the exact amount, you can compose a check in advance. Afterward, anyone can pay the rental business when its driver drops off the dumpster.

Paying for your dumpster

If you need to rent a dumpster in Fort Supply, you'll find that prices vary significantly from state to state and city to city. One method to get genuine estimates for the service you need will be to telephone a local dumpster company and ask regarding their prices. You may also request a quote online on some websites. These websites may also contain complete online service that is always open. On these websites, you can select, schedule and cover your service whenever it is suitable for you.

Factors which affect the price of the container contain landfill fees (higher in certain regions than others) and the size of the container you select. You also need to consider transport costs and the type of debris you'll be setting into your container.

Price quotes for roll off rentals in Fort Supply commonly contain the following: the size of the container, the type of debris involved, the base price for the dumpster, how much weight is included in the quote, a specified rental period and delivery and pickup fees.

What is the Dissimilarity Between a Roll Off and Front Load Dumpster?

Roll off and front load dumpsters have characteristics that make them useful for several types of jobs.

A roll off dumpster is delivered to your job location and left there until you want a truck to haul it and your debris away. They often have open tops and also a door on the front. That makes it simple for workers to load a wide variety of debris into the dumpster.

A front load dumpster has mechanical arms that that lift containers off the earth. The arms tip to pour the debris into the truck's dumpster. This really is a useful option for businesses that collect large amounts of garbage.

While roll off dumpsters are generally left on location, front load dumpsters will come pick up debris on a set schedule. That makes it feasible for sterilization professionals to remove garbage and junk for multiple residences and businesses in the region at affordable costs.


Do I require a license to rent a dumpster in Fort Supply?

If this is your first time renting a dumpster in Fort Supply, you may not understand what is legally permissible in regards to the positioning of the dumpster. If you intend to put the dumpster entirely on your own property, you are not typically required to acquire a license.

If, however, your project needs you to set the dumpster on a public road or roadway, this may normally mean that you need to try to qualify for a license. It is always advisable to check with your local city or county offices (perhaps the parking enforcement division) in case you have a question regarding the requirement for a license on a road.

If you don't get a license and find out afterwards that you were required to have one, you will likely face a fine from your local authorities. In most roll off rentals in Fort Supply cases, though, you should be just fine without a license as long as you keep the dumpster on your property.

Getting the top estimate on your own dumpster

One of the largest concerns you probably have when renting a dumpster in Fort Supply is how much it'll cost. Among the most effective ways to negate this fear would be to get precise info. When you phone to get a price quote, have recommended of how much waste you'll need to get rid of so you can get the top recommendation on dumpster size. In the event you're not sure on the amount of waste, renting a size bigger will save you the additional expense of renting a second dumpster if the first proves too little.

Provide any information you believe is important to ensure you do not end up paying for services that you do not actually want. Some companies charge by the container size, while others charge by weight. Be sure you understand which is which so you have a clear estimate. Likewise, ensure that you ask whether the estimate you receive contains landfill fees; this will keep you from being surprised by an additional fee later.


Planning Ahead for Your Dumpster Rental in Fort Supply

Planning ahead for your roll off rentals in Fort Supply will make your job easier and safer to end on time. When renting a dumpster in Fort Supply, follow these hints to help you plan ahead.

1. Clear an area that is large enough for the dumpster to sit down for a number of days or weeks. Also, be sure that you and other individuals have access to the dumpster. You need to have a clear path that prevents accidents.

2. Prepare the things you want to remove. In the event you are cleaning out a waterlogged basement, for example, try to remove as a lot of the damaged stuff before the dumpster arrives.

3. Get any licenses you may desire. If you intend to leave the dumpster on a public street, then you might want permission from the city.

4. Have your security gear prepared. This consists of gloves, back supports, and other items which you'll need to dispose of your debris when the dumpster arrives.
